Windows Of Health Ltd

23 annette cres T8N2Z8 St albert Alberta Canada
  • Profile: Windows Of Health Ltd is a Health Services company located at St albert, Alberta Canada, address is 23 annette cres, St albert T8N2Z8 AB, postcode is T8N2Z8, you can contact Windows Of Health Ltd by phone 7804601641
Please share as much information as you can about Windows Of Health Ltd so other users can benefit from your comment.